Answer:
60.15 km
Step-by-step explanation:
If 6 km on the map represents 4 mi on land, then we'd get the answer by using the relation
6 km -> 4 mi
x km -> 40.1 mi
Where x km is the length on the map we're looking for. If we cross multiply
6 * 40.1 = 4x
240.6 = 4x
x = 240.6/4
x = 60.15 km.
That is the length we're looking for
